The 2030 Winter Olympics and Paralympics are four years away, but preparations have already begun in the French Alps, where the games will be hosted. The French Alps 2030 organizing committee shared its vision and ongoing plans for the next winter games before the start of the 2026 Milan Olympics.

By Karolos Grohmann MILAN, Feb 21 (Reuters) - The 2030 French Alps Winter Olympics are struggling with tight deadlines, limited cash and infighting but Games chief Edgar Grospiron said on Saturday they would be ready on time and deliver a successful event.
